How can companies effectively measure the success of their personalized customer experience reward strategies in driving customer engagement and repeat purchases, and what steps can they take to continuously improve and optimize these strategies for sustainable growth and profitability?
Companies can measure the success of their personalized customer experience reward strategies by tracking key performance indicators such as customer engagement levels, repeat purchase rates, and overall customer satisfaction scores. They can also analyze customer feedback and conduct regular surveys to gather insights on the effectiveness of their strategies. To continuously improve and optimize these strategies for sustainable growth and profitability, companies can invest in data analytics tools to better understand customer behavior, tailor rewards and incentives based on individual preferences, and regularly review and update their strategies to stay relevant and competitive in the market.
